Washington Huskies outlast USC Trojans as Diallo drives overtime surge in Chicago
The Washington Huskies moved to 83-79 over the USC Trojans at the United Center on 2:30 PM EDT as the Dawgs advanced in a neutral-site conference tournament game. The Huskies finished with 83 points to the Trojans’ 79, and the Washington Huskies vs USC Trojans match summary centered on an overtime swing after 7 ties and 13 lead changes.
First half
The Washington Huskies trailed 40-33 at halftime as the Trojans produced 22 assists and 32 points in the paint in the opening half. The Dawgs stayed within reach by hitting 11 3-pointers in the game and carrying a 38 percent mark from beyond the arc. Washington also collected 7 steals overall, and that defensive pressure helped keep USC at 56 percent at the free-throw line.
Second half
The Washington Huskies scored 38 points in the second half while holding the Trojans to 31, and Washington’s 74 percent free-throw shooting kept the margin workable during the late possessions. The Dawgs finished with 20 assists against 11 total turnovers, and that ball security showed up in a 2.0 assist-to-turnover ratio. USC countered with 13 fast-break points and 8 blocks, while Washington answered with 10 second-chance points on 9 offensive rebounds.
Overtime
The Washington Huskies won overtime 12-8 as Washington’s perimeter shot-making and late trips to the line separated the teams after regulation ended level. Zoom Diallo led Washington’s returning stat lines from the previous game with 22 points and 11 assists, and Hannes Steinbach posted 11 rebounds and 2 blocks to support the Dawgs’ interior work. USC’s shooting line finished at 45 percent from the field, while Washington closed at 41 percent, and the difference came in extra possessions and free throws during the game-changing plays Washington Huskies vs USC Trojans that tilted overtime.
